IGP Appoints Benjamin Hundeyin as New Force Public Relations Officer

The Police Inspector-General, Kayode Egbetokun, has appointed the former Lagos State Police Command spokesperson, Chief Superintendent of Police (CSP) Benjamin Hundeyin, as the new Force Public Relations Officer (FPRO).

Hundeyin is a well-experienced security expert and communicator holding a Bachelor of Arts degree in English Language from the Lagos State University as well as a Master of Science degree in Legal Criminology and Security Psychology from the University of Ibadan.

He has also received specialized training in Civil-Military Coordination at the Nigerian Army Leadership Institute, Jaji, and is a member of several professional associations, including the Nigerian Institute of Public Relations (NIPR), the International Public Relations Association (IPRA), and the Chartered Institute of Personnel Management of Nigeria (CIPMN).

His working experience is both in home and foreign postings, including service with the United Nations–African Union Mission in Darfur (UNAMID) where he gained experience in peacekeeping and crisis communication.

Hundeyin has also served as the Lagos State Police Command’s spokesperson from March 2022, where he gained a lot of public and media visibility for being very busy in engaging the public and media.

As Force PRO, he is expected to lead the communications agenda of the Nigeria Police Force, construct trust, crisis management, and strengthening of transparency and public trust.

He replaces Deputy Commissioner of Police (DCP) Olumuyiwa Adejobi, who has been redeployed to the Delta State Police Command.
